Well, i loaded up the outfit. tried it on Aryll, but it just didn't suit her. Almost went ahead with arting with Aryll,but I liked the outfit so I went a found a model to put it on. It gives me sort of a "bubblegum crisis" vibe, and so I knew just the girl. "Africa for G8F" Everything else flowed from there. This is at 18,610 iterations, and I hit the kill switch. It said it was only 6% done. However, I think that's because of the cube I set up for the atmospherics. I got to figure a more efficient way to handle fog effects, because this was killer. 29 hours to 6%. I think it was still calculating how the light is hitting all the bits, because everything looks nice and clear and not denoiser-blurry. Red spotlight unified the neon orange and purple combo. I understand that most folks find that a "loud" combination. I used "Horrifying skins" on her. Volume two, I think. I wish it had more options/parts instead of loading everything. Would have liked to get rid of the spot on her lips. I went for a wink, but decided that the exposed cyber half would have to remain neutral. The damage there would make it more difficult for her to express anything. Did this mostly on stream, if you want to watch the scene evolve. Old sci-fi environment set, converted to iray. I got no idea why the lights in the corner went all goofy like that, but I dig it. I'll roll with it. Thanks Chasfh, and thanks to those who enjoy the work! You're all lovely.
